Size

Bariatric equipment is constructed with bigger platforms, increased weight capabilities and greater physical measurements to assist people who weigh more than standard-sized users. This consists of individuals with a Body Mass Index (BMI) of 30 or more. In addition to larger sizes, bariatric mobility aids offer padded seats and head assistance, enhanced stability and easier maneuverability to promote convenience and safety for clients and caregivers.

While the need for specialized bariatric mobility equipment is increasing, many healthcare facilities lack this important equipment. To avoid putting patients at risk, physician must carefully evaluate all alternatives offered before selecting the best bariatric mobility equipment for their facility.

Properly chosen and utilized, specialised managing equipment gets rid of unnecessary battle that results in injuries throughout transfers, rearranging and moving. By hand lifting or moving a client significantly increases the danger of back, shoulder and wrist strain, joint damage and tiredness that can trigger judgement lapses and accidents. This type of handling likewise exposes personnel to moral distress, particularly when they are unable to assist clients safely and dignifiedly.

To lower stress on caretakers, bariatric mobility equipment is normally motorized to reduce push/pull forces and assist in manoeuvring over ranges. To make the most of security, therapists must have input into all equipment choices and utilize early in the getting process to ensure suitable sizing for patients along with to recognize special requirements that need innovative gadget customization or center remodellings like broadened passages, doorways and ramps.

Weight Capacity

Unlike basic medical equipment, bariatric mobility aids are developed for clients who weigh 350 pounds or more and have a body mass index (BMI) higher than 30. Using undersized or non-bariatric equipment with these patients can result in pain, skin breakdown, injuries and falls-- not to mention extra staff effort and time.

When picking bariatric mobility aids, it is necessary to consult the product sizing guide and weight capacity ranking before buying. The sizing guide must be prominently displayed in the healthcare facility or center so that it is easy for patients and households to discover.

Dedicated storage space should be offered for the safe and simple retrieval of equipment when it is not in use. This will help to prevent overuse or abuse that might cause damage to the equipment and security threats for clients.

Other bariatric equipment includes slings and slide boards that attach securely to client lifts for transferring larger clients with ease. These devices utilise momentum and low friction to guarantee smooth, stable transfers. They are also perfect for rearranging obese clients in beds or chairs, assisting to prevent pressure ulcers.

Test tables are another important piece of bariatric mobility equipment for assisting heavier clients. Bariatric test tables provide greater load capabilities and broader widths than standard designs to permit for safer and more comfortable positioning of obese patients. Electric versions with powered height modification likewise make it much easier for staff to access and deal with injuries. In addition, the large bariatric lift bases and longer booms on some equipment permit users to be transferred easily from wheelchairs and stretchers.
Safety

Bariatric client mobility equipment is bigger, heavier and more robust than standard medical devices. It may for that reason be more difficult to manoeuvre over fars away or to transport throughout a facility. However, with the ideal training and a thorough understanding of safe handling strategies, staff can mobilise clients effectively without unneeded battle or risk to them or their care.

Utilizing the best sized equipment for transfers avoids overworking staff or putting excessive pressure on joints and tissues. It likewise minimises injuries brought on by mismatched equipment and slings. Bariatric slings attach safely to raise equipment and cradle the body, making them appropriate for a large range of body shapes. They likewise feature padded edges to safeguard susceptible skin and enhanced building for durability. Motorised floor lifts integrating force sensing units permit caregivers to control transfer motions to ensure they remain within safe workload limits during complex manoeuvres. Powered adjustable width transfer surfaces streamline patient manoeuvring, particularly over limits and through doors. Virtual truth simulation systems make it possible for safe handling practice and evaluation of bariatric movement abilities.

All bariatric mobility aids should be examined for damage, wear and tear before and after every usage and saved securely when not in usage to prevent tripping risks. They should be regularly cleaned up and sanitised to avoid infection. Staff should always follow producer sizing standards and weight limits for bariatric mobility aids. Bariatric chairs have wider seats and reinforced frames to accommodate a larger weight capacity compared to basic wheelchairs. Some also have reclining back-rests and cushioned arms to provide convenience. Lots of have battery-powered choices for self-propulsion, minimizing transport and steering efforts. Bariatric beds can manage individuals approximately 1000 pounds and have actually broadened surfaces that make room for more body size and weight. Some have power choices to adjust bed height with the touch of a button, making it simpler for nurses and caregivers to carry out wound care or administer medications without stress.

Just like all medical equipment, bariatric mobility services must be completely evaluated before usage. Carefully evaluating the fit, function and ergonomics of equipment helps personnel feel positive utilizing it. Training on appropriate handling concepts and strategies-- consisting of sling choice, fitting, upkeep and storage-- is very important to minimise strain. Facilities should establish a bariatric handling committee to coordinate group efforts and assistance training and optimisation.

Keeping track of equipment usage and condition requires a clear strategy and procedure, particularly for heavy items like bariatric wheelchairs, beds and hoists. Routine audits of equipment, cleansing and maintenance needs ought to be undertaken to recognize any concerns. Facilities should also evaluate policies and equipment choices regularly, especially when a brand-new version is readily available that might enhance safety, stability or ease of usage.

Bariatric mobility equipment is normally more expensive than basic healthcare equipment, however the in advance cost can be balanced out by reducing worker injuries, staffing requirements and expensive complications arising from manual handling.
